Topics in Wealth Management - AFCP855
This unit will complement and extend ECFS906. The focus will be on current and likely future conditions in the wealth management sector and will seek to combine underlying theory with a strong practical emphasis. Potential areas of interest include: portfolio construction for private investors, scenario modelling, analysis of taxation, product issues relevant to the private investor, and new product or market developments.
